What Is Chiropractic Treatment?
Chiropractic treatment focuses primarily on the relationship between the spine, joints, muscles, and the body’s movement. A trained healthcare professional may use hands-on techniques and other approaches to address certain movement-related problems.
Treatment plans can vary depending on a person’s symptoms, physical condition, medical history, and functional goals. A proper assessment is important before deciding which techniques are appropriate.
Is Chiropractic Treatment Safe?
For many people, chiropractic care can be safe when performed by a qualified and appropriately trained professional after a suitable assessment. However, no treatment is completely risk-free, and chiropractic care may not be appropriate for every person or every condition.
A professional assessment helps identify whether chiropractic treatment is suitable and whether another form of medical care or rehabilitation would be more appropriate.
People should always share relevant medical history, existing conditions, medications, previous injuries, and current symptoms with their healthcare provider before treatment.
Chiropractic Treatment Myths and Facts
There are several misconceptions surrounding chiropractic care. Let’s look at some common Chiropractic Treatment Myths and Facts.
Myth 1: Chiropractic Treatment Is Only for Back Pain
Fact: Chiropractic care may be used for certain musculoskeletal concerns involving the spine and other joints. Depending on the individual’s condition, treatment may focus on areas such as the neck, shoulders, hips, or other parts of the musculoskeletal system.
However, treatment should always be based on an individual assessment rather than assuming that chiropractic care is suitable for every type of pain.
Myth 2: Chiropractic Treatment Always Involves Cracking
Fact: Not every chiropractic treatment involves joint manipulation or audible sounds. Depending on the person’s condition and treatment goals, a professional may use different manual techniques, mobility exercises, stretching, strengthening, or other rehabilitation approaches.
The treatment method should be selected according to the individual’s needs.
Myth 3: Chiropractic Care Is Painful
Fact: Some people may experience temporary soreness or mild discomfort following certain manual techniques, but treatment should be appropriately tailored to the individual. Communication with the practitioner is important if something feels uncomfortable or causes unusual pain.
Myth 4: Chiropractic Treatment Is the Same for Everyone
Fact: A good treatment plan should be personalized. Factors such as age, symptoms, mobility, physical activity, previous injuries, and overall health can influence the approach.

When Should You Consider Chiropractic Care?
You may consider professional evaluation if you experience persistent musculoskeletal discomfort, restricted movement, recurring pain, or difficulty performing normal activities.
However, certain symptoms require medical evaluation rather than routine chiropractic treatment. Severe or sudden symptoms, significant trauma, unexplained weakness, numbness, or other concerning changes should be assessed promptly by an appropriate healthcare professional.
